Rent BMW in Dubai | Rent a Car | RentMyRide

Luxury automobiles are those cars which are designed with luxurious and top-end features. The features are added in the car not because of any necessity but for improving its comfort. The term premium refers to the better equipment, enhanced performance, manufacturing superiority, greater convenience in terms of driving. The luxury

Continue reading